Norway victorious in team contest at Lahti Ski Jumping World Cup

Norway won their first team event of the men s International Ski Federation Ski Jumping World Cup season, with individual leader Halvor Egner Granerud top of the podium once again.
Marius Lindvik, Daniel-André Tande and Robert Johansson were also in the winning team in Lahti in Finland.
Granerud produced a monumental round-one jump of 130.0 metres to score 141.2 points, more than 10 more than any his team mates.
Two good jumps from Johansson also helped the quartet to win the gold medal via a final score of 1,024.2 points.
Poland came second as Piotr Żyła, Andrzej Stękała, Kamil Stoch and Dawid Kubacki finished with a score of 1,018.3. ....

Ski Jumping World Cup qualification in Lahti cancelled due to high winds

Today s International Ski Federation Ski Jumping World Cup qualification in Lahti has been cancelled due to unsafe jumping conditions.
Men s training and qualification were cancelled today due to high winds at the Finnish venue, meaning a single round of training is now set to take place tomorrow instead.
The team competition is due to follow.
The individual competition remains scheduled for Sunday (January 24).
